Good Stuff - The Music of Sting, Steve Wonder, Gino Vannelli & Steely Dan History
Good Stuff is a tribute band that pays homage to some of the most iconic music from the 1970s and 1980s, specifically focusing on the works of legendary artists like Sting, Stevie Wonder, Gino Vannelli, and Steely Dan. The band was formed in the early 2000s by a group of passionate musicians who wanted to recreate the magic of these timeless hits for a live audience. Each member hails from diverse musical backgrounds, bringing a unique flavor to the performances. Over the years, Good Stuff has developed a reputation for their high-energy concerts, meticulous attention to detail in their arrangements, and the ability to evoke nostalgia among audiences. Their performances feature a mix of classic hits such as "Roxanne" by Sting, "Superstition" by Stevie Wonder, "I Just Want to Stop" by Gino Vannelli, and "Reelin' in the Years" by Steely Dan, all delivered with a fresh twist that resonates with both older fans and younger generations discovering these songs for the first time.
